Mark Twain, the famous American writer, was traveling in France. Once he was going by train to Dijon. That afternoon he was very tired and wanted to sleep, so he asked the conductor to wake him up when they came to Dijon. But first he explained that he was a very heavy sleeper. “I"ll probably protest(表示不满)loudly when you try to wake me up,” he said to the conductor, “but do not take any notice, just put me off the train anyway.” Then Mark Twain went to sleep. Later, when he woke up, it was night-time and the train was in Paris already. He realized at once that the conductor had forgotten to wake him up at Dijon. He was very angry. He ran up to the conductor and began to shout at him.“I have never been so angry in all my life,” Mark Twain said. The conductor looked at him calmly. “You are not half so angry as the American whom I put off at Dijon,” he said. | ||||||||||||||

After our hospital visit, my husband and I needed cheering up, so we thought we would treat ourselves to a big breakfast at our favourite restaurant. While we were waiting for our meals, we decided to use all our small change and make our wallets light, so we counted it out as we waited. I vaguely(含糊地) remember seeing a man sitting nearby. When our meals arrived, we found a note. It read," Your breakfast has been paid for. Hope you have a lovely day." It was a wonderful surprise as nothing like that had ever happened to us. He must have thought we could hardly pay the bill. We looked around to thank him, but he had left. As retirees(退休者) , we were grateful for the help like this, but it was the kindness of a total stranger that meant so much more to us. | ||||||||||||||
